Virtua Medical Group | South Jersey
Locations: Our Lady of Lourdes Hospital – Camden, NJ & Virtua offices – Cherry Hill, NJ
Virtua Radiology is seeking a Nuclear Medicine / Nuclear Radiologist to support our growing molecular imaging services. This role offers a mix of nuclear medicine and diagnostic radiology in a collaborative environment.
Position Highlights
Interpretation of PET/CT, SPECT, and general nuclear medicine studies
Remote and on-site work opportunities available
Integration with oncology, cardiology, and multidisciplinary teams
Modern imaging equipment and supportive technical staff
Shared call structure
Responsibilities
Interpret nuclear medicine and PET imaging studies
Participate in diagnostic radiology coverage as appropriate
Participate in multidisciplinary conferences as appropriate
Collaborate with referring physicians to support clinical decision-making
Maintain quality and regulatory compliance
Qualifications
MD or DO; Board Certified or Board Eligible in Diagnostic Radiology or Nuclear Medicine
Fellowship training or significant experience in Nuclear Radiology preferred

Compensation Transparency
In compliance with New Jersey pay transparency laws, all physician roles include a posted minimum base salary. The minimum base salary for this position is $560,000.00 per year. Final compensation will be competitive and commensurate with experience, qualifications, and prevailing market factors.
